Ford Transit 2.2 Injector Pump - Repair & Replacement

The Ford Transit's 2.2 injection module is a crucial component responsible for precisely metering fuel into the engine. When this module acts up, you may experience symptoms like rough starts , decreased horsepower, and increased fuel consumption. To effectively diagnose and resolve these issues, it's essential to understand how the injection module operates and follow a systematic repair or replacement process.

Before embarking on any repairs, always consult your vehicle's service manual for specific instructions and safety precautions. Check over the fuel system carefully for any visible damage, such as cracks or loose connections. If you find any obvious issues, it may be necessary to replace the faulty component.

  • Checking the Wiring Harness: The injection module's wiring harness can become corroded or damaged over time, leading to intermittent problems. Carefully inspect each wire for signs of damage and ensure all connections are secure.
  • Testing the Fuel Pressure: To determine if the fuel pressure is within the specified range, use a fuel pressure gauge to measure the pressure at the injector. A reading outside the acceptable limits may indicate a problem with the fuel pump, filter, or regulator.
  • Changing the Injection Module: If the module itself is faulty, it will need to be replaced. This typically involves disconnecting the electrical connectors and unscrewing the module from its mounting bracket. Before installing a new module, ensure that all connections are properly seated and tightened.

After repairs, verify the vehicle's engine operation thoroughly to confirm that the problem has been resolved. If you continue to experience issues, it may be necessary to seek further assistance from a qualified mechanic.

Grasping Ford Transit 2.4 Injection System Components

The fuel system in a Ford Transit 2.4 is a crucial part responsible for delivering accurate amounts of fuel to the engine. This system comprises several key elements, each playing a vital role in ensuring proper engine operation.

One of the primary parts is the fuel delivery system, which supplies fuel from the tank to the motor. The fuel line acts as a channel for the fuel to travel, while injectors spray fuel directly into the combustion chambers.

Sensors play a crucial role in controlling the injection process. The engine control unit (ECU) relies upon sensor data to assess the optimal amount of fuel needed for combustion.

The entire system is designed to work seamlessly, ensuring efficient fuel supply. A well-maintained injection system can significantly improve engine performance, fuel economy, and output.
